Goebelsmuhle (Luxembourgish: Giewelsmillen, German: Goebelsmühle) is a village in the commune of Bourscheid, in north-eastern Luxembourg. As of 2006, the village had a population of 17, which subsequently increased to 34 by 2019[1]. Nearby is the confluence of the Sauer and the Wiltz.

It is served by Goebelsmuhle railway station, which lies on Chemins de Fer Luxembourgeois' Line 10.
